		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Otherwise known as a &#8220;parliamentary train&#8221; &#8211; although perhaps more unusual to do it with a bus. There are a few of these in the north of England too, e.g. the Stalybridge to Stockport line which has one train a week in one direction only, every Friday morning&#8230;</p>
